The Role of Undegraduate Medical Students Training in Respect for Patient Confidentiality

2020-12-01

Abstract excerpt

<h4>Introduction: </h4> Encouraging professional integrity is vital in providing a standard of excellence in the quality of medical care and education, promoting a culture of respect and responsibility.
